Today a colleague synced 11K raw records in Marketo (in Lead Database) to a Salesforce campaign. The impact on Salesforce was dramatic. Raw hand raises, recruitment candidates, qualified out leads, and more entered Salesforce. Some business units suddenly had hundreds of neglected leads, reports were corrupted, and more.

There should be a setting for user roles, who can 'lead actions -> saleforce -> Add to SF campaign' (or update, or delete). This should make sure only experienced Marketo users are allowed to do this.

Tip! Marketo did release enhanced user role settings recently. You can disable Lead Actions for users. This will prevent them from doing mass updates in the system. However, it would prevent all, not just Salesforce.
